Yikes, I'll poke around and see if I can get an answer for you. Another option would be CoStar.com you can enter your unit availabilties into their availability database. This database is widely used by CRE brokers throughout the country. Also, you do not have to subscribe to their service to enter properties into their availability database. Disclaimer: I haven't used this site so I'd check reviews on it to make sure it matches your unique needs.

@Philip L hewitson This is if you decide to through with the windows: if your CPA does a cost segregation study for your property, you would get partial disposition for every window you replace.
